FULL TIME: Gillingham 1-4 Barnsley
An afternoon to forget for #Gills as Barnsley run out comfortable winners in Kent.
Elliott List pulled a goal back for the Gills in the second half but it proved nothing more than a consolation on a difficult afternoon.
... We wish a speedy recovery to Barnsley forward Kieffer Moore, who was stretchered off in the second half with a head injury.
Next up, a crunch game at home to Scunthorpe United next weekend.

Gillingham 1-4 Barnsley (99)
Jacob Brown scores a fourth goal for Barnsley in the last minute.
Gills were appealing for an infringement but the referee gave nothing.
Gillingham 1-3 Barnsley (90)
Kieffer Moore leaves the field on a stretcher. We wish him all the best and will try to get an update after the game. Zakuani also leaves the pitch - the Gills skipper on crutches and because the #Gills have used all three subs, we are down to ten men.
12 minutes added on here after the long hold up.
GOALL! Gillingham 1-3 Barnsley (80)
Elliott List has pulled a goal back for the #Gills. A free-kick from Dean Parrett fell to List at the edge of the box, similar area to where he scored against Cardiff, and he buried it!
Moments after the goal, a serious collision between Zakuani and Moore sees the medical staff from both teams rush on. A clash of heads for the #Gills skipper and the Barnsley forward. Long delay here as the players get the correct treatment.
Gillingham 0-3 Barnsley (70)
Cauley Woodrow has added a third for Barnsley.
A ball in from the left hand side finds Woodrow at the back post who bundles in past a number of players to put Barnsley out of sight.
